1. RFID
RFID stands for Radio Frequency Identification. It’s an electromagnetic method to transmit data that is used in everything from credit cards to passports and even pet collars. Criminals can simply use a scanning device that can steal data without you even knowing. To counter this, several travel brands have products that have built-in RFID-blocking materials. Products can range from simple sleeves, passport holders, belt bags, and wallets.

3. USB Port
Lugging around a powerbank in your hand-held bag adds unnecessary weight that can stress you out in the long run. These days, “smart-luggage” pieces have the added feature of integrated charging ports so you can charge phones and tablets while at the airport or on-the-go.

4. Electronic Tag
RIMOWA’s Electronic Tag redefines travel by letting you check-in your luggage right from your home. Instead of the typical airline label, a digital tag on the side of the suitcase transmits data through the use of an iPhone airline app. Currently, Lufthansa, EVA Air, SWISS, and Austrian are partnered with RIMOWA.

5. Checkpoint-Friendly
If you’re tired of pulling out your laptop at the checkpoint then this feature is worth a look. Checkpoint-friendly bags decrease your time at the TSA by eliminating the need to take out your laptop. This is done by creating a laptop-only sleeve that flatly unfolds on the X-ray belt. Aside from that, checkpoint-friendly bags have no zippers, metal snaps, and buckles.
